Why Timing is Everything in the Tool Market
Tool pricing is cyclical. Major manufacturers like DeWalt, Milwaukee, Makita, and Bosch coordinate closely with big-box retailers to use high discount rates throughout particular windows throughout the year. Knowing these cycles is the secret to never ever paying full price.

Finding an excellent offer requires a little bit of strategy. Shoppers who rely entirely on impulse buying normally end up spending more than required. Think about the following methods to take full advantage of savings:
Look for "Bare Tool" Promotions: If a collection of batteries from a particular brand (e.g., Ryobi 18V ONE+ or Milwaukee M18) is already owned, acquiring a "bare tool" (the tool only, without battery or battery charger) can conserve approximately 50%.Benefit from "Free Battery" Bundles: Retailers regularly provide a promo where purchasing a choose Power Tool Supplier tool consists of a high-capacity battery totally free. These batteries can often be returned individually to lower the net rate of the tool further, a technique known among deal-hunters as the "hackable return."Check the Clearance Aisles In-Store: Online Tools prices do not always show regional inventory markdowns. Are refurbished power tools worth buying?
Yes, provided they are bought directly from the producer or an authorized refurbisher (such as eBay Certified Refurbished or the brand's main outlet shop). They typically consist of a 1-year warranty and have been evaluated to make sure factory requirements, typically conserving buyers 30% to 50%.
2. What is a "hackable" tool deal?
A hackable offer describes a retail promo (frequently run by Home Depot) where purchasing a tool package allows the client to return specific elements of the bundle (like the free battery) while keeping the advertising discount rate on the staying item.
3. Should I purchase brushed or brushless power tools on sale?
While brushed tools are cheaper and fine for really light, periodic home usage, brushless tools are generally the better long-term financial investment. Brushless motors are more effective, run cooler, last longer, and provide more torque. Look for sales on brushless designs so you do not need to upgrade later.
